zpool compression for performance improvements
Hi Everyone,
I have a query regarding zpool compression for performance improvements . Can you please clarify?
Available statistics of the bptm debug logs to the last seven days show serious waits and
delays on daily and weekly duplication jobs. On the "waited for full buffer" side, there are
average delays up to 3 sec. each wait event indicating slow read performance on the
DSSU. On the "waited for empty buffer" side, the values are not critical. To sum up: It
looks like the duplication jobs suffer from slow DSSU reading.
The zpool based file system under uses compression. Of course, this
setting slows down read and write performance. Furthermore, the current compression
ratio is about 2, thus saving 50% storage.
! should the file system compression should be disabled temporarily in order to check for performance
improvements. If we disable the compression what are the impacts?
Policies
Please read through the cleanup TN.
HWM and LWM is 100% your decision. The defaults are normally fine for most users.
I can only imagine that compression will cause issues/confusion because it will affect the actual filesystem usage and because filles need to be uncompressed before they can be read for duplication and restore purposes.My initial recommendation stands - disable compression.
You keep on changing the subject and does not seem to accept that your performance issue is primarily caused by compression. I have nothing more to say about this subject.
Good luck!